The 250 Eldercare Questions Everyone Should Ask

About The Book

This book will answer all the financial and legal questions that can arise when caring for the elderly, including:
  • How do you plan for the management of the elderÆs affairs should he become incompetent in the future?
  • Is the proper insurance being carried or can it be restructured to reduce expenses?
  • How much money can I give my elders without impacting government aid?
  • What are the goals of estate tax planning?

These questions and more will be answered in the comprehensive 250 Questions format. Whether you are caring full- or part-time for an aging parent, friend, or neighbor, you'll find all the answers you need in this compact guide.
